What font does vogue magazine use? The Vogue logo font is Didot. Vogue is an American monthly fashion and lifestyle magazine based in New York City. First published in 1892 as a weekly newspaper, it later became a monthly publication and one of the most influential fashion magazines in the world. The Vogue logo font, Didot, is a high contrast serif typeface known for its thin hairlines, vertical stress, and elegant proportions. The refined typography reflects luxury, sophistication, and timeless fashion authority.
